Women's U19 World Cup HIGHLIGHTS: India beat Sri Lanka by 7 wickets - Updates, Results, Scores, Blog
India defeated Sri Lanka by 7 wickets to stay in contention for a semifinal spot at the Women's U19 T20 World Cup.

The Indian U19 Cricket Team
India registered their first win of the Super Six stage as they defeated Sri Lanka by 7 wickets to stay in contention for a semifinal spot at the Women's U19 T20 World Cup.
The Indians restricted Sri Lanka for 59/9, thanks to Parshavi Chopra's exploits with the ball, before Soumya Tiwari (28*) helped India overcome a shaky start to chase down the target in just 7.2 overs.
